Emerging Global Leader Malique Lewis ’24 Gains Valuable Skills at Prestigious West Point Conference

Julius Rauch. J. Michael Haynie and Malique Lewis.

Julius Rauch (left) and Malique Lewis (right) attended the annual McDonald Conference for Leaders of Character along with Vice Chancellor for Strategic Initiatives and Innovation J. Michael Haynie (center).

For three days earlier this spring, Malique Lewis ’24, a communication and rhetorical studies major in the College of Visual and Performing Arts’ Department of Communication and Rhetorical Studies, was one of two Syracuse University students granted an opportunity to observe and learn from cadets and military leaders during the annual McDonald Conference for Leaders of Character at the United States Military Academy at West Point.
